数据库脱敏什么意思
-
数据库脱敏是指对数据库中的敏感数据进行处理,以保护数据的隐私和安全。脱敏的目的是在保持数据的可用性的同时,防止数据被未经授权的人员访问或泄露。
以下是关于数据库脱敏的几个重要点:
-
数据库脱敏的目的:数据库中存储了大量的敏感信息,如个人身份证号码、银行账户信息、社保号码等。这些敏感数据如果被黑客入侵或内部人员滥用,将导致严重的数据泄露和个人隐私问题。因此,数据库脱敏的目的是保护这些敏感数据,防止其被未经授权的人员获取。
-
数据库脱敏的方法:数据库脱敏可以采用多种方法,包括数据加密、数据掩码、数据模糊化等。数据加密是指将原始数据使用密钥进行加密,只有拥有密钥的人才能解密获取原始数据。数据掩码是指用其他数据替换敏感数据,以保护敏感信息的真实性。数据模糊化是指将数据进行随机化处理,使得原始数据无法被还原。
-
数据库脱敏的级别:数据库脱敏可以根据敏感数据的重要性和机密性要求分为不同的级别。一般来说,高级别的脱敏要求将敏感数据完全替换为其他数据,而低级别的脱敏则可以保留一部分原始数据。
-
数据库脱敏的应用场景:数据库脱敏广泛应用于金融、医疗、电信等行业,以及任何需要保护敏感数据的应用程序。例如,在金融领域,银行需要对客户的账户信息进行脱敏,以防止黑客攻击和内部人员的滥用。
-
数据库脱敏的挑战和注意事项:数据库脱敏虽然能够保护敏感数据,但也面临一些挑战和注意事项。首先,脱敏后的数据可能会影响到业务的正常运行,需要进行充分的测试和验证。其次,脱敏后的数据可能会影响到数据分析和统计的准确性,需要在设计脱敏策略时考虑到这一点。另外,数据库脱敏需要遵守相关的法律法规和隐私政策,确保合规性。
1年前 -
-
数据库脱敏是指在存储和处理敏感数据时,采取一系列的措施来保护用户隐私和数据安全的技术。通常情况下,敏感数据包括个人身份证号码、手机号码、银行账号等涉及个人隐私和财务安全的信息。
脱敏技术主要是通过对敏感数据进行加密、替换、删除等操作,使得敏感数据在数据库中无法被直接识别和使用。脱敏技术的目的是防止数据泄露和滥用,保护用户的隐私和数据安全。
具体来说,数据库脱敏可以采取以下几种方式:
1.加密:对敏感数据进行加密处理,只有授权的用户才能解密并查看原始数据。常用的加密算法包括对称加密算法和非对称加密算法。
2.替换:将敏感数据替换为随机生成的数据或者规定的特殊字符,保留数据的格式和结构,但隐藏了原始数据的具体内容。
3.删除:直接从数据库中删除敏感数据,只保留非敏感的数据。这种方式适用于不需要保留敏感数据的场景,如测试环境或者历史数据清理。
4.掩码:对敏感数据进行部分隐藏,只显示部分信息,如手机号码只显示前几位和后几位,中间部分用星号或其他特殊字符代替。
数据库脱敏技术可以有效降低敏感数据泄露的风险,保护用户隐私和数据安全。在应用程序开发和数据处理过程中,合理运用数据库脱敏技术是一项重要的安全措施。同时,需要注意的是,数据库脱敏只是一种辅助手段,并不能完全消除数据泄露的风险,因此还需要结合其他安全措施来保护数据的安全。
1年前 -
数据库脱敏是一种数据保护技术,其目的是在数据库中存储敏感数据时,对数据进行处理,使其无法直接识别和关联到个人或敏感信息。脱敏技术通过替换、删除或加密敏感数据的方式,保护用户的隐私和敏感信息,同时仍然保留数据的完整性和可用性。
数据库脱敏的主要目标是保护用户的隐私和敏感数据,防止这些数据被未经授权的人访问、泄露或滥用。通常情况下,脱敏技术应用于生产环境中,以确保在数据库中存储的敏感数据不会被非授权的人员或系统获取。
下面将介绍数据库脱敏的常见方法和操作流程。
一、数据库脱敏的常见方法
-
数据替换:将敏感数据替换为非敏感的虚拟数据。例如,将真实姓名替换为随机生成的假名,将电话号码替换为随机生成的虚拟号码,将地址替换为虚拟地址等。替换的规则和方法可以根据具体需求进行定制。
-
数据删除:将敏感数据从数据库中删除,只保留非敏感的数据。这种方法适用于一些敏感数据不需要保留的情况,如信用卡号、社会安全号等敏感数据。
-
数据加密:对敏感数据进行加密处理,只有授权的人员才能解密并查看原始数据。加密可以使用对称加密算法或非对称加密算法,如AES、RSA等。加密后的数据可以存储在数据库中,同时需要妥善保管加密密钥。
-
数据脱敏算法:使用专门的数据脱敏算法对敏感数据进行处理,以确保数据的安全性和隐私保护。常见的数据脱敏算法包括k-anonymity、l-diversity、t-closeness等。
二、数据库脱敏的操作流程
-
确定脱敏需求:根据具体的业务需求和法律法规要求,确定需要脱敏的敏感数据类型和脱敏方法。例如,确定需要脱敏的字段包括姓名、电话号码、身份证号码等,选择脱敏方法为数据替换。
-
制定脱敏策略:根据脱敏需求,制定具体的脱敏策略和规则。例如,将姓名替换为随机生成的假名,将电话号码替换为虚拟号码。
-
实施脱敏操作:根据脱敏策略,对数据库中的敏感数据进行脱敏操作。可以使用脚本或工具来批量处理数据,确保数据脱敏的一致性和准确性。
-
验证脱敏效果:对脱敏后的数据进行验证,确保脱敏效果符合预期。可以通过抽样检查、对比原始数据和脱敏数据等方法来验证。
-
数据备份和存储:对脱敏后的数据进行备份和存储,确保数据的安全性和可用性。同时需要妥善保管加密密钥和访问权限。
-
监控和更新:定期监控脱敏数据的安全性和完整性,及时更新脱敏策略和规则,以应对新的安全威胁和法律法规的变化。
通过以上的方法和操作流程,可以有效地对数据库中的敏感数据进行脱敏处理,保护用户的隐私和敏感信息。同时,还需要注意数据脱敏的合规性和可追溯性,确保符合相关的法律法规要求。
1年前 -